我們可以利用micro:bit的引腳控制和接收信號。
例如,我們可將外部零件如LED燈接駁到micro:bit,再利用編程來控制LED燈的光暗。以下是影片示範:
步驟一
把紅色及黑色鱷魚夾線分別連接到LED燈的正極(長腳)和負極(短腳)。
步驟二
把紅色和黑色鱷魚夾線的另一端分別連接到micro:bit的引腳P0及GND。
接駁完成後,便會形成閉合電路。配合適當的程式,我們便可以控制LED燈的光強度。
程式方面,Block Editor選單中有一組引腳積木。點擊 , 就在它的下方。
讀取 | 寫入 | |
數位信號 | ||
類比信號 |
和 是用來控制外部零件的。數位信號(digital signal)寫入只有0和1兩個數值,表示開啟(1)或關上(0)LED燈;類比信號(analog signal)寫入則可以調校程度,由0至1023,用來調節LED燈的光強度。micro:bit引腳的類比數值無論是寫入還是讀取,其範圍都是由0至1023。然而有些數值,如光感應器的讀數,範圍則是由0至255。兩者的範圍數值都是沒有單位的。
是用來接收外部零件的訊息。
控制LED燈的光暗的程式: